How can I learn how to whip a mountain bike?

To learn how to whip a mountain bike, you can start by practicing on a safe and open trail or bike park. Focus on shifting your body weight and using your arms to control the bike in the air. Watch tutorials or take lessons from experienced riders to improve your technique. Practice regularly and gradually increase the difficulty of your jumps to master the skill of whipping a mountain bike.

How can I tighten the rear hub on my mountain bike?

To tighten the rear hub on your mountain bike, you will need to use a cone wrench to adjust the cone nuts on either side of the hub. Make sure to tighten them evenly to ensure the wheel spins smoothly. If you are unsure how to do this, it is recommended to take your bike to a professional bike mechanic for assistance.

How can I fix a loose headset on my mountain bike (MTB)?

To fix a loose headset on your mountain bike (MTB), you can tighten the headset by adjusting the headset bolt or tightening the headset cap. Make sure to check for any wear or damage on the headset components and replace them if necessary. If you are unsure, it is recommended to take your bike to a professional bike mechanic for assistance.
